[发明专利]一种PDF文档表格识别的方法有效

专利信息
申请号: 201610025529.8 申请日: 2016-01-15
公开(公告)号: CN105589841B 公开(公告)日: 2018-03-30
发明(设计)人: 邹季英;袁仁慧;梁洵 申请(专利权)人: 同方知网(北京)技术有限公司
主分类号: G06F17/24 分类号: G06F17/24
代理公司: 北京天奇智新知识产权代理有限公司11340 代理人: 刘黎明
地址: 100084 北京市海淀区清华园清华*** 国省代码: 北京;11
权利要求书: 查看更多 说明书: 查看更多
摘要:
搜索关键词: 一种 pdf 文档 表格 识别 方法
【说明书】:

技术领域

发明涉及一种PDF文档表格识别方法,属于版式电子文档的版面分析与版面理解范畴。

背景技术

随着国内数字出版行业的迅速发展,如何深度利用出版资源,如何快速进行文档资源深度加工,实现资源碎片化与重组,满足多形态、多渠道、多介质的数字出版需求,是当前数字出版行业需要解决的问题。文档资源碎片化包括篇名、作者、关键词、参考文献等基本元数据标引,也包括段落、图片、表格、公式等正文内容碎片化。版面分析与理解技术是实现文档自动碎片化的关键技术,本文涉及的PDF表格识别方法属于版式文档的版面分析与理解技术。

PDF(Portable Document Format,便携文件格式)是由Adobe公司开发的一种电子文档格式,具有与操作系统平台无关性的特点,已成为电子文档发行和数字化信息传播中广泛使用的理想文档格式。PDF属于版式文档,页面之间相对独立,改变一个页面内容并不影响其他页面布局。版式文档虽善于描述文档布局、精确地展现版面,却没有记录文档的逻辑结构,没有段落、表格、公式等逻辑元素,无法表达一个文档是如何组织的,不能逻辑地存储文档。

在PDF文件中,表格被拆分成表格线和表格内容分别描述。表格线用一个个路径(PATH)操作符绘画成形,但路径不只是表格线,还可能表示公式分式线、矢量图、转曲字符、版面装饰花纹等元素。表格内容则用一串串字符表示,同一个表格的所有字符不能保证集中出现,常与版面其他内容混杂一起。PDF表格的存储方式使表格识别变得复杂。

表格通常由表标题、表主体、表注等元素组成,表主体包含表格线和字符内容。现有的版式文档识别表格的技术和方法(如CN103377177A)侧重表格线特征,忽视了表标题也是一个重要的表格特征。在多个表格并存一页尤其是多个三线表(只含水平线的表格)并存一页的复杂版面中,只用相交的表格线和表主体文字排布特征将影响表格识别的正确率和效率。

发明内容

为解决上述技术问题,本发明根据PDF文档表格的存储特点,目的是提供一种PDF文档表格识别的方法。

本发明的目的通过以下的技术方案来实现:

一种PDF文档表格识别的方法,包括:

获取页面中字符集,并将所述字符集合并成行,建立行集合;

提取页面路径中水平线与垂直线,建立线集合;

检测行集合中的疑似表标题与线集合中的疑似表格线;

若同时存在疑似表标题和疑似表格线,则采用基于表标题和线集合的区域生长法识别表格;

若仅存在疑似表格线,则用线集合和行集合先检测全线表再检测三线表;

若仅存在疑似表标题,则用基于表标题和行集合的区域生长法识别表格;

若既无疑似表格线也无疑似表标题,则判定该页无表格;

检测表头、表注表格附属元素,输出该页表格识别结果。

与现有技术相比,本发明的一个或多个实施例可以具有如下优点:

对不同类型表格的识别难度进行分级,由易到难分别是:含表标题和表格线表格、无表标题全线表、无表标题三线表、含表标题的无线表、无表标题的无线表。按照先易后难顺序进行识别,不仅提高了表格识别的正确率,也提高了识别效率;

基于表标题和线集合的区域生长法,将表标题视为种子作为生长的初始位置,以疑似表格线集合为生长元素,采用多个种子(多个疑似表格)并行生长模式能准确定位表格,解决多表并存一页的复杂版面;

基于表标题和行集合的区域生长法,以表标题为种子,以行集合为生长元素,多个种子同时生长实现了多个无线表格的并行检测;

本方法不仅能自动识别表格主体,还同时检测了表标题、表头、表注等表信息,并将表标题、表头、表注与表格主体匹配关联,保持同步。

附图说明

图1是本发明实施方法流程图;

图2是区域生长法示意图。

具体实施方式

为使本发明的目的、技术方案和优点更加清楚,下面将结合实施例及附图对本发明作进一步详细的描述。

如图1所示,为PDF文档表格识别的方法流程,所述方法包括:

获取页面中字符集,并将所述字符集合并成行,建立行集合;

提取页面路径中水平线与垂直线,建立线集合;

检测行集合中的疑似表标题与线集合中的疑似表格线;

若同时存在疑似表标题和疑似表格线,则采用基于表标题和线集合的区域生长法识别表格;

若仅存在疑似表格线,则用线集合和行集合先检测全线表再检测三线表;

下载完整专利技术内容需要扣除积分,VIP会员可以免费下载。

该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于同方知网(北京)技术有限公司,未经同方知网(北京)技术有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服

本文链接:http://www.vipzhuanli.com/pat/books/201610025529.8/2.html,转载请声明来源钻瓜专利网。

×

专利文献下载

说明:

1、专利原文基于中国国家知识产权局专利说明书;

2、支持发明专利 、实用新型专利、外观设计专利(升级中);

3、专利数据每周两次同步更新,支持Adobe PDF格式;

4、内容包括专利技术的结构示意图流程工艺图技术构造图

5、已全新升级为极速版,下载速度显著提升!欢迎使用!

请您登陆后,进行下载,点击【登陆】 【注册】

关于我们 寻求报道 投稿须知 广告合作 版权声明 网站地图 友情链接 企业标识 联系我们

钻瓜专利网在线咨询

周一至周五 9:00-18:00

咨询在线客服咨询在线客服
tel code back_top